> I'd suggest recompiling mysqldb
>
> I've had weird/odd issues happen when either Python or MySQL/PostgreSQL
> were updated and the driver wasn't.  Even for minor updates ( Python 2.7.4
> -> 2.7.5 ; Postgres 9.3 -> 9.4, etc ), the compiled c-extension will often
> cause random errors if anything that touches it was updated.
